
CDPR regains GOG, doubles down on anti-DRM as Witcher 4 and Cyberpunk 2 stay PC-first
CD Projekt Red co-founder buys back GOG, with the ex-Witcher studio head now leading the PC storefront and reaffirming an anti-DRM stance. The move guarantees Witcher 4 and Cyberpunk 2 will still launch on GOG, signalling a PC-first strategy and continuing DRM debates sparked by Bandai Namco’s 14-year lawsuit over Witcher 2.
